About
Bombergeddon, released in 2020, is an indie strategy simulation game that immerses players in a high-stakes nuclear war scenario between the USA and USSR during the 1950s. Players take command of bomber fleets and aim to devastate enemy cities, making strategic decisions that impact their nation's survival. The game's unique blend of historical context and tactical gameplay sets it apart from typical war simulations.
